Chapter 53 - Understanding Women
"Do you recall the recipe for this?" King Leandro asked as he rolled up his sleeves and fixed his clothes.
One of the servants offered an apron to him. His head was bowed down while his arms trembled.
"Thank you, you may get back to work," King Leandro ordered the servant.
The other servants did the same.
King Leandro now faced her.. His eyes were gleaming, making him look like he was sincere in his desire to help.
Aisha was still in the kitchen, as she had no desire to stop trying to cook rice. She must show them that she was not joking.
However, she has never experienced cooking it before. There was always the cook and the helpers to do that for her.
She would just eat whatever is in front of her. And it doesn't look like this every single time.
Aisha thought hard while staring at the burnt rice in front of her with a downcast face.
As far as she knew, she just needed to add water to it, and it would be cooked.
But she didn't know how much water she had to put in and how long she had to cook it for it to absorb the water and make it look like what she was eating every day.
Besides that, she has ill feelings towards the King.
She felt like Lord Lycano was telling the truth about him. He wants everything for Gaea's sake.
Not that it was a bad thing. Maybe she was just really hoping that he could also open his heart to falling in love. But it looked like he was not open to that idea.
"Maybe you have a different way of cooking than here in Gaea, that's why it scorched," King Leandro said as he pinched his lower lip.
He appeared like he was thinking of a solution, so she could cook the Riso properly.
He then went to the cauldron and the fiery furnace. It seemed as if he was checking out the temperature and the material of the cauldron.
Aisha drew in a deep breath. He was right. They have rice cookers and smart ovens which have temperature regulators.
He called on one of the servants and ordered him, "Can you minimize its heat?"
"Affirmative, Your Majesty," the servant obliged at once. He then went to the furnace. And to Aisha's surprise, a powerful gust of wind came out of him as he opened his mouth.
"Whoa, that's cool!" Aisha was distracted with the display of magic, making a corner of King Leandro's lips curve up in response.
Aisha couldn't help but gaze at the King, smiling. Even when she was sulking for the King's indifference to love, he didn't scold her for her failure or even punished her.
She couldn't help but be reminded by her father.
His words were still vivid to her.
"Your mother must have given you birth from a different man. Failing does it run in our family," he sneered after showing him her grades which is B+.
After that, he didn't talk to her for a month. When he passed by, and he saw her, he would not even say hi.
She tried to study hard for the next semester. But he acted the same way. He wanted to see an A+.
She tried again and again, giving her best in studying. But she can't. That's why she just gave up.
This is the first time she has tried to do something meaningful again through her best efforts. But she failed again.
Fortunately, King Leandro hasn't said any demeaning words to her. This was not the first time, actually. That must be the reason why she wanted to help him like this.
She stood up and went to his side. "It's not supposed to be watery and brown like this," she told him, what happened to her first try of cooking rice.
"Then you must have put in more water than needed. Do you remember how much you put in? Maybe we need to measure it," King Leandro suggested she speak up a cup of Riso and put it in a bowl.
Aisha nodded without even smiling. "Yes, let's do that. I actually put equal parts of water and Riso. Maybe we need to lessen the amount."
She tried cooking it again. Only this time, she was not alone. However, it didn't come out the way she wanted it to. Again.
She tasted a spoonful while King Leandro was looking at her with anticipation. But It was dry and crunchy to eat.
She paused for a fraction of a second before glancing at King Leandro with her lips pressed together and her head shaking.
"Failing is inevitable. But we could always try," Leandro encouraged her before pouring another cup of Riso in the small cauldron.
It was probably just a simple statement from him. But it means a lot to her. His encouragement slowly removed all her negative thoughts away. Still, she kept her heart in check.
Her lips curled up in a tepid smile at him, "Then let's try again."
King Leandro called on the main cook, so she could write down the mistakes that they made and when they already made the right ratio, they will have a copy and cook it at a larger scale next time.
They did a few more tries, but they always failed. Aisha was already wondering if the Riso and the rice that she had in her own world were the same.
Their cooks must have not gone the whole day just so she can have a bowl of rice.
"If I haven't suggested Riso, do you have other crops that you have in mind, your Majesty?" Aisha asked after she breathed out a dejected sigh.
Maybe she was hoping for nothing.
"Yes. But yours is proven and tested already. I would be starting from scratch if I would start with it. And we're running out of time," King Leandro said as he opened the cauldron. "How about this?"
Aisha jumped up to her feet as she saw the cooked rice. "Wait, it's getting familiar," she said as she frantically took a spoon and tasted it. Her eyes bulged out in delight.
Her feet started to dance in excitement as she touched the King's arm, "I think this is it!"
She tasted another spoonful and munched on it with her eyes closed. Tears almost start welling in her eyes. "Oh, my gosh. I miss you so much!"
With her joy, she unconsciously put her arms around the King as she uttered, "We did it!"
She was so happy that she didn't notice that she made the King uncomfortable for a few seconds. But then, his lips lifted into a wide smile, a thing which he didn't do often.
"At last," he answered with a voice of satisfaction.
Aisha recalled that she was slightly angry with the King, so she distanced herself again.
The other servants were glowing as well. They were excited to try out a new kind of food. There were some who rejected the idea.
But seeing the rice made her so happy, she decided to pushed her doubts behind her head and focused on introducing it to the King.
"Do you want to taste it, your Majesty?" Aisha said as she grabbed another spoon for the King. But she paused as she recalled, "Wait, you would only appreciate it if you have a main course or side dishes."
*******
"Your breakfast is ready, your Majesty," a servant drew near to them as if he was suggesting an idea.
Lady Aisha's eyes beamed brightly. "That's great! Let's go, your Majesty. I promise you, you will love it!"
She gave him her warmest smile as she dashed to the dining hall. Leandro followed close behind. He was shaking his head, but he was smiling.
"I really don't understand women," He muttered to himself in amazement at her sudden shift of mood.
He seated himself in his usual chair. He was expecting Lady Aisha to sit in front of her, a meter away from him because of the long table.
But to his surprise, she lifted her chair and walked towards him.
"Wait! Get the chair from Lady Aisha," he ordered one of the attending servants, who immediately complied with his command.
"Just place it beside the King," Aisha smiled at the servant.
The servant quickly looked at Leandro for confirmation.
Leandro nodded his head in agreement. It was uncomfortable because he wasn't used to being in such proximity with someone while eating. But he wanted her to be near him, too.
"You can partner Riso with meat, vegetables, and soup. Just about anything! Here, try this!" Aisha excitedly babbled on as she put a piece of meat and some vegetables on top of a spoonful of rice.
"Ahh," Aisha nodded her head as she commanded Leandro to open his mouth.
Leandro's jaw dropped open, not because Aisha told her. But because he was surprised at her audacity to command him.
To his bewilderment, Aisha thought that he was obeying her command as she grinned from ear to ear while putting the spoonful in his mouth.
King Leandro's eyes frantically went to the observing servants to see what they thought about the situation.
They were suppressing a laugh.
King Leandro cleared his throat as he distanced himself away from her. He wanted to stop her, but his mouth was full of food.
He just focused on tasting the rice in his mouth.
It was soft and slightly glutinous. It doesn't really have a strong taste, so he didn't know if it was delicious. But it was well blended with the meat and the vegetables. It felt like it was a complete meal.
He nodded his head in an agreeing, but not totally convinced manner. "It is… fine," he uttered after gobbling down the last bite.
It was edible, but he didn't know if it could match Spelta as a staple food in Gaea. They might reject it and grumble for Spelta instead.
However, his doubts were washed away as Aisha beamed at him with her hands clasped to her chest. "I told you, your Majesty. Gaeans will not be hungry anymore," she smiled at him cheerfully.
Leandro nodded his head as Lady Aisha reminded him of what truly matters.
